Real rubs salt into Barça's wounds
Sport
Real Madrid, whose win at the Camp Nou last Tuesday (3-1) saw it knock Barcelona out of the Spanish Cup in the semi-finals, beat the Catalan side again, this time by 2-1 in gameweek 26 of La Liga, leaving it 13 points adrift of its eternal rival.
Sergio Ramos headed home from a Luka Modric corner to seal all three points in the 82nd minute of the game. Frenchman, Karim Benzema had earlier put José Mourinho’s side ahead (6th min) and Argentine Leo Messi had provisionally levelled the encounter (18th min).
Yet another victory for Real Madrid over Barcelona - its second in barely four day - and each one easier than the last. Real Madrid has reversed the trend and lost its fear, now even beating its arch-rival when it has an eye on another game, next week's Champions League affair at Old Trafford.
Using Plan B, Mou's side took the lead and held on. Everything changed once Cristiano Ronaldo took to the pitch. As was the case with Real Madrid not so long ago, Barça was left to cling to controversy and wonder what might have been.
